The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Carnie, born in 1844 in Church, Lancashire, consisted of 7 members. James was the head of the household, married to Lesette Carnie, born in 1838 in Church, Lancashire, England. They had 5 children; Thomas (born 1868 in Church, Lancashire, England), Samuel (born 1869 in Church, Lancashire, England), Edward (born 1871 in Church, Lancashire, England), Clara (born 1873 in Church, Lancashire, England) and Ada (born 1877 in Church, Lancashire, England).
